Making books without moving images

I want to Make a few books drawing on picture in various projects. I do not want to move the images and thought of putting the book folder type thing in a Smart folder but that is not possible. How can I make a book that taps into the entire set of projects using keywords to select the images and without moving the pictures themselves?
I tried several things but obviously not savy enough.... Thanks for any advise.

This question by tallphotoguy is very similar to yours - you might join forces.
After you studied the user Manual chapter that Kirby Krieger pointed to, you will see that your original plan to create a smart album is very good, if your images are distributed over many projects.
The key to success is to plan ahead and to define the criteria what you want in the book as rules:
Let's assume you want to make a book of wildlife pictures from the last 10 years:
You will have to tag all wildlife pictures with the keyword "wildlife"; then create a smart album with rules like: "rating is greater or equal *****"  and "keyword is wildlife" and add perhaps a rule for the date range and or the location.
Select the images in your smart album and then create the Book. It will contain references to all the images. But the images will not be moved from their containing projects.

    I experienced another side effect to this 'feature', and in figuring it out, I think I have the answer to your question. The quick answer is to unstack everything, or create new versions. If you want to understand what's going on, and learn the third way, read on...
    There is a tiny mention in the manual that Stacks contain a series of related images, and one pick. This 'one pick' fact is very important. Stacks allow you to group images, but you can only designate ONE IMAAGE from the stack as the one to use. (The 'Pick'.) All the others in the stack are preserved in case you want to use one of them later instead, but they are basically hidden and can't be used in albums or books (I think). So, one pick per stack, and that is the left-most image (the one that stays on top when the stack is closed).
    There is one confusing exception to this. You can designate another image in the stack as the 'Album Pick'. This tells Aperture that for this album only (or book), use the image in the stack with the check mark instead of the stack pick. You can set an Album Pick by selecting the image and choosing Stack > Set Album Pick (or something -- don't have Aperture open right now).
    I haven't tried this yet, but I think if you make one image in the stack the Album Pick, then you can use two images from the same stack: the Stack Pick, and the Album Pick.

  • Convert RTFD to Doc (without losing images)

    Hello!
    Is it possible to convert RTFD-format files to Microsoft Word (doc) format - without losing images?
    As a longtime Mac user, I have a multitude of RTF and RTFD files. I want to be able to access the contents of these files on platforms other than OS X (eg: Windows).
    RTFD is not supported outside OS X. I'll qualify this by acknowleding that since RTFD files are OS X Packages, they show up in Windows as a folder containing image files and an RTF file; some people conclude that this is acceptable since, strictly speaking, its readable by windows. I disagree because its fiddly and hack-like rather than simple, recognizable and practical like a .doc file.
    Given that I can open an RTFD file, copy/paste it's content (images and text) to a new blank Microsoft Word document and save it as .doc, it seems to me that I should be able to automate those steps using AppleScript or Automator.
    I've Googled for a solution to this but no-one else is talking about it, with the exception of:
    - the command-line 'textutil' converter, but that creates ascii files that are necessarily stripped of all images
    - converting to HTML, but that creates more than a single file (an HTML file plus a folder containing the images)
    Am I missing something really obvious?
    Many thanks!
    Peter

    Hi duncang!
    The command-line 'textutil' app strips out images and so is useless for my purposes. As you pointed out, the solutions suggested by MrHoffman and Etresoft are incorrect.
    A solution for my original post for this thread: use Apple's Pages for Mac (part of the iWork '09 Suite). I have succesfully converted thousands of RTFD files containing images into Microsoft Word (.doc) format.
    If you have a lot of RTFD files to convert, then I recommend using an applescript to automate the process.
    The applescript wizard Yvan Koenig (link) has very kindly provided a useful applescript for Pages '09 to automatically convert batches of RTF and RTFD files into Word or PDF. That guy knows what he's talking about and should be knighted for his efforts and kindness.
    Look on his Box dot net public folder (link) for a file called 'batch_Pages2Doc.zip' (created Jan 31 2013). Here is the path to the file: / for_iWork'09 / for_Pages09 / batch_Pages2Doc.zip
    - open the script in 'AppleScript Editor' on your Mac
    - read the useful instructions he provides in comments within the script
    - save it as an application so you can use it as a droplet onto which you can drag multiple RTFD files
    - you can even edit the script using his instructions so it exports PDF as well as Doc
    - it saves output to a 'wasPages_now_doc' folder on either your desktop or in your Documents folder
